HEREFORD United hope to move a step closer to Conference safety when Woking visit Edgar Street on Monday (3pm).

United had a nine-point cushion over the relegation zone before today's games, and with Woking one of the sides below them in the table, victory on Monday should kill off any worries.

Bulls player-coach Phil Robinson said: "They will be fired up for the game, but we have to match them for fight and desire and hopefully if we can do that, we will have enough ability to take the points."

Former Bulls defender Jamie Pitman could figure in the Woking line-up.
